WebBody lengths of cheetahs range from 112 to 150 cm. Tail lengths are between 60 and 80 cm and the height at the shoulder is 67 to 94 cm. The weights of cheetahs range from 21 to 72 kg, with the average male larger than the average female. Cheetah skulls are short and broad, above the muzzle and cranium they are highly raised and vaulted. This spotted member of the cat … WebThe Asiatic cheetah (Acinonyx jubatus venaticus) is a critically endangered cheetah subspecies currently only surviving in Iran. It once occurred from the Arabian Peninsula and the Near East to the Caspian region, Transcaucasus, Kyzylkum Desert and northern South Asia, but was extirpated in these regions during the 20th century.
